Output e6641abd27b25bcbce4ab7ef1d2ee85566a2eee6e43e142bf000161db972846a:0

value
2294619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ea0b67008a15842c0a236e821a31eb6cae8da955 OP_EQUAL
address
3P2XhgUQRSkehbALcWn8quQobsMTR2JGpv
transaction
e6641abd27b25bcbce4ab7ef1d2ee85566a2eee6e43e142bf000161db972846a
spent
true